Monkey Mat - $19.99
This company was featured on Shark Tank for this product. The portable mat is 5 feet by 5 feet, and zips into a small pouch that is very lightweight. I love the color I received! The fabric is as lightweight as they claim, and I can absolutely see how this would be handy for mothers with young children, or just anyone that needs a lightweight 'portable floor' to take with them!
I think this is a perfect inclusion for a summer box - this is exactly what you need for a picnic, outdoor sports events, or just laying out in the sun reading a book!
Otavea All Natural Strawberry Scrub - $8.00
I received this exact scrub in my April My Texas Market box. I loved it then and I still love it now! I am happy to have more of it, since I am almost out of my first tub.
This smells exactly like fresh strawberries. Keep in mind that the scrub needs to be stirred prior to using, and that there are pieces of strawberries in the scrub. The oils from the scrub were so moisturizing and the sugar is a gentle way to exfoliate.
